Ashraf Baznani: Moroccan Artist Unveiling Surrealism
Early Life and PhotographyBorn in Marrakesh in 1979, Ashraf Baznani discovered photography serendipitously. After receiving an EKTRA compact 250 camera as a birthday gift, he became captivated by the art of capturing images. Self-taught, Baznani honed his skills without formal training.
Filmmaking Endeavors
In addition to photography, Baznani ventured into filmmaking. He directed several short films and documentaries, including "On" (2006), "Forgotten" (2007), and "Immigrant" (2007), which garnered national and international recognition.
Surrealism in Photography and Art
Baznani gained prominence as one of the first Arab artists to publish photobooks based on surrealist imagery. His publications, "Through My Lens" and "Inside My Dreams," showcased his surrealist and poetic self-portraits, establishing his reputation in Morocco and beyond. His photographs often depict everyday objects, scenes, and humorous situations through a surrealist lens.
